2013-05-27 24 views
6

Tôi đang làm việc trên các cửa sổ 7 với studio trực quan 2010.(Làm cách nào) Tôi có thể thực thi một tệp .cmake duy nhất trên các cửa sổ không?

Tôi có môi trường xây dựng cmake không hoạt động chính xác như tôi muốn. Đặc biệt, nó thực hiện một tệp .cmake tại một số điểm xử lý tất cả các tệp chính xác ngoại trừ một tệp. Tôi muốn chạy nó bằng tay để xử lý tập tin cuối cùng, tôi có thể? Làm sao ?

(Chi tiết:. Chương trình tôi cố gắng biên dịch là opencv, đặc biệt là các mô-đun OCL Kịch bản .cmake tôi muốn thực hiện là cl2cpp.cmake)

Trả lời

6

Bạn có thể chạy một kịch bản cmake với các tùy chọn -P trên lệnh dòng, ví dụ:

cmake -P cl2cpp.cmake 

Tất nhiên tập lệnh đó cần có khả năng hoạt động độc lập.

+0

Cảm ơn bạn, tôi biết đây là nơi nào đó sâu trong tài liệu, nhưng để thẳng thắn tôi sợ hãi bởi cmake và tôi không dám đến đó ... –

+0

Chỉ cần chạy 'cmake --help' để liệt kê tất cả chính thức tài liệu đối số dòng lệnh (CLI). '-P ' được ghi thành "Chế độ tập lệnh xử lý". Tôi đã kiểm tra điều này với phiên bản 3.1.0 của "CMake". –

Các vấn đề liên quan